Wayrilz Dosage
Generic name: RILZABRUTINIB 400mg
Dosage form: tablet, film coated
Medically reviewed by Drugs.com. Last updated on Aug 26, 2025.
Recommended Testing Before Initiating WAYRILZ
Verify pregnancy status of females of reproductive potential prior to initiating WAYRILZ treatment.
Recommended Dosage
The recommended dosage of WAYRILZ is 400 mg taken orally twice daily.
WAYRILZ can be taken at approximately the same time each day with or without food. In patients who experience gastrointestinal symptoms, taking WAYRILZ with food may improve tolerability. Advise patients to swallow tablets whole with a glass of water. Advise patients not to cut, crush or chew the tablets.
If a dose is missed, patients should take the missed dose of WAYRILZ as soon as possible on the same day and at least 2 hours apart from the next regular scheduled dose.
If taking antacid or histamine H2 receptor antagonist, administer the dose of WAYRILZ at least 2 hours before the antacid or histamine H2 receptor antagonist.
Monitoring and Dose Modifications for Hepatotoxicity
Evaluate bilirubin and transaminases at baseline and as clinically indicated during treatment with WAYRILZ. For patients who develop abnormal liver tests after WAYRILZ, monitor more frequently for liver test abnormalities and clinical signs and symptoms of hepatic toxicity. If Drug-Induced Liver Injury (DILI) is suspected, withhold WAYRILZ. Upon confirmation of DILI, discontinue WAYRILZ.
